What Types of Work and Facilities Can Adult Respiratory Therapists Expect in Miami, FL?

As a Registered Respiratory Therapist specializing in adult respiratory care in Miami, Florida, you can expect to find a dynamic range of work opportunities across various healthcare settings, including leading hospitals, specialty clinics, rehabilitation centers, and skilled nursing facilities. In these environments, you will be responsible for assessing and treating patients with respiratory disorders, conducting therapeutic procedures, managing ventilators, and performing diagnostic tests. The vibrant Miami healthcare scene also offers the chance to collaborate with multidisciplinary teams, participate in community health outreach programs, and engage with diverse patient populations, making it a rewarding place to advance your career in respiratory therapy while enjoying the cultural richness of the region.

RRT with 2+ years of experience needed. Active FL license, RRT, BLS, NRP are required. Must be comfortable independently working with NICU; Peds exp also acceptable. AHCA required for FL placements. Charting system: MedHost. Candidate must review potential housing/housing costs at time of submission. The Respiratory Therapist is either registered or certified by the National Board of Respiratory Care to provide Cardiopulmonary Services. The Respiratory Therapist is responsible for following protocols approved by the medical staff and department policy and procedures in order to provide timely diagnostic and therapeutic services to both inpatients and outpatients. Responsibilities include: assisting physicians with invasive and non-invasive procedures, delivery of medicated aerosols via medical compressed gas, maintaining airways, ventilator management, insertion of arterial lines, intubations, pulmonary function studies, cardiac and pulmonary stress tests, and blood gases.

Similar Cities to Miami, Florida, for Adult Respiratory Therapists: Opportunities, Lifestyle, and Pay Comparisons

Orlando, Florida, is a vibrant city that, like Miami, offers a significant number of opportunities for adult respiratory therapists due to its growing healthcare sector. The pay range for respiratory therapists in Orlando is generally comparable to that in Miami, with salaries typically falling between $60,000 to $80,000 annually, depending on experience and specific job roles. The cost of living in Orlando is somewhat lower than in Miami, making housing options more accessible, though both cities have a decent range of apartments and homes. Orlando’s climate is similar to Miami’s tropical ambiance, with warm summers and mild winters, and the city’s extensive array of entertainment options, including theme parks, cultural events, and outdoor recreational activities, creates a lively lifestyle.

Tampa, Florida, presents another urban option that mirrors Miami’s allure for respiratory therapists. The average salary for respiratory therapists in Tampa is slightly less than in Miami, generally ranging from $58,000 to $75,000 per year, but the relatively lower cost of living balances this out, providing ample affordable housing choices. Like Miami, Tampa is situated on the Gulf Coast, offering a humid subtropical climate that features long, warm summers and mild winters, making it attractive for outdoor enthusiasts. The city’s rich cultural scene, waterfront activities, festivals, and a growing dining scene provide plenty to do for those who value an active lifestyle.

San Diego, California, while on the West Coast, shares Miami’s emphasis on a vibrant lifestyle coupled with a robust healthcare community, making it another appealing destination for adult respiratory therapists. Salaries for respiratory therapists in San Diego often start in the range of $70,000 to $90,000, reflecting the city’s higher cost of living, which can be challenging but is offset by various housing options from coastal apartments to suburban homes. The climate in San Diego is one of its most attractive features, with a Mediterranean-like climate that boasts sunny days year-round without the humidity characteristic of Florida. The city offers ample recreational activities, with beautiful beaches, hiking trails, and a rich array of cultural attractions that foster a laid-back yet engaging lifestyle.

Atlanta, Georgia, offers another alternative for respiratory therapists, with pay scales often ranging from $55,000 to $80,000, which is competitive with Miami when considering the city’s cost of living. While slightly more affordable housing options can be found in Atlanta’s suburbs, the urban center still provides a range of options from trendy lofts to family-friendly homes. The climate here features hot summers and mild winters, making it relatively appealing for those who enjoy warmth but may prefer less humidity than Florida’s coastal cities. Atlanta has a vibrant cultural scene, with an impressive array of restaurants, museums, and parks, along with numerous outdoor and entertainment options that contribute to a dynamic lifestyle.

Phoenix, Arizona, stands out as a viable option for respiratory therapists seeking a city with a warm climate similar to Miami’s, though it has a distinctly drier atmosphere. The pay range for respiratory therapists in Phoenix typically aligns with that of Miami, with salaries around $60,000 to $80,000, while the cost of living remains lower, allowing for affordable housing options, including spacious homes and modern apartment complexes. The city’s desert climate means less rainfall and hotter summers, appealing to those who enjoy sunny weather consistently. Phoenix boasts a range of activities, from outdoor adventures in its surrounding desert landscape to cultural festivals and thriving dining scenes, contributing to a vibrant lifestyle for residents.
